About 14400 E Willow Way

Nestled on 2.34 acres, this beautifully maintained Country-French style home offers 4 bedrooms (with the fourth easily used as an office), 2 full baths, and a 3-car garage. The inviting living room showcases open wood beams and a cozy gas-log fireplace, while the kitchen and baths feature granite countertops and stainless steel appliances—including the refrigerator. A built-in surround sound system extends to the living area and back patio, and stays with the home. Enjoy energy-efficient spray foam insulation, a stunning in-ground gunite pool with a new pump (2024), a new aerobic septic pump (2024), and a fenced backyard that provides the perfect private retreat

Living in Claremore, OK

Transportation in Claremore is facilitated by a network of roads and highways that connect the city to the broader region, with State Highway 66 and Interstate 44 being key routes for commuters and travelers. Public transportation options are available, providing residents with alternatives to private vehicle use. The city's layout encourages walkability in several areas, particularly around the downtown district, and there are initiatives to improve bikeability. While ride-sharing services are present, they complement the existing transportation infrastructure, offering additional flexibility for residents.

Residents of Claremore benefit from a range of essential services that cater to their needs. The educational landscape includes several public schools at the elementary, middle, and high school levels, as well as private educational options. Healthcare is accessible through local clinics and a regional hospital equipped to provide a variety of medical services. The city also supports a public library system that serves as a hub for learning and community engagement. Retail and dining establishments reflect the local culture, with a mix of familiar chains and independent businesses that contribute to the city's service offerings.

Claremore prides itself on its rich historical heritage and tight-knit community atmosphere. The city is celebrated for its annual events, such as the Rogers County Fair and the Pecan Festival, which showcase local traditions and foster a sense of community. The presence of landmarks like the Will Rogers Memorial Museum adds to the area's unique character, offering residents and visitors a glimpse into the past while enjoying the comforts of a modern, suburban lifestyle.

The housing landscape in Claremore is characterized by a mix of architectural styles, with single-family homes being the most prevalent. These homes often feature traditional and ranch-style designs, reflecting the area's historical roots and contemporary preferences. The market also includes a selection of apartments and townhouses, providing options for various lifestyles and budgets. The majority of the residential construction reflects a blend of established homes and newer developments, with a homeownership rate that underscores a community invested in long-term residency.

Claremore, OK housing market in May 2025 saw over 10 listings sold above listed price, more than 17 sold at listed price and over 19 sold below. The number of homes for sale in Claremore, OK decreased by 3.1% between April and May 2025. In May 2025, listings were on the market for 41 days. During the same period, the median list price in this real estate market was $251,346.
